Trapping Nutria by Bike In Portland, Ore

Here is an amazing video Pinebark shared earlier. These gentlemen in Oregon are desperately trying to control the invasive Nutria, a rodent-like mammal native to South America — in the Great Northwest!

What do you do? Do you kill the invader — or do you allow him his new place in his new world? These local bikers have made their decision: